WebCisterns Some rural residents obtain their drinking water from a reservoir or cistern, typically made of concrete or a food grade certified material. A cistern is used in areas where wells do not provide sufficient water yield or do not provide safe water for drinking. Webnoun. cis· tern ˈsi-stərn.
